Scope and Contents

The collection contains a pencil and ink paste-up dummy for Good Morning and Good Night, by Jane Werner Watson and illustrated by Eloise Wilkin.

Biographical / Historical

Illustrator Eloise Wilkin was born in 1904 in Rochester, New York. She is especially well known for her illustrations for Little Golden Books. She died in 1987.
